Popular Girl Names Starting With Sal
Many names starting with "Sal" have gained popularity over the years due to their melodic sound and rich meanings. Here are some of the most commonly used and beloved options:
- Salma – Derived from Arabic, meaning "peace" or "safe."
- Sally – A diminutive of Sarah, meaning "princess" in Hebrew.
- Salina – Of Latin origin, meaning "moonlight" or "bright."
- Salvadora – Spanish origin, meaning "savior" or "rescuer."
- Salome – From Hebrew, meaning "peace" or "peaceful."

Historical and Cultural Significance of Names Starting With Sal
Many "Sal" names have rich histories and cultural backgrounds, adding depth and meaning to your child's name. Here's a look at some notable examples:
- Salma – A common name in Arabic-speaking countries, symbolizing peace and safety, often used in religious and cultural contexts.
- Sally – An English diminutive of Sarah, a biblical name meaning "princess," with roots in Jewish, Christian, and Islamic traditions.
- Salome – A biblical name associated with the daughter of Herodias, who is linked to stories in the New Testament.
- Salvadora – A name with Spanish origins, often associated with religious figures and saintly histories.
- Salina – A name referencing natural beauty, such as moonlight, prevalent in poetic and romantic contexts.
